“打开手机,畅玩麻将!——探究手机麻将开发的技术路线”

作者:淄博麻将开发公司 阅读:15 次 发布时间:2025-05-17 18:18:55

摘要:“打开手机,畅玩麻将!”这是如今很多智能手机用户喜欢做的事情。随着网络技术的不断发展和普及,手机麻将已经成为了大众消遣娱乐的首选之一。那么,这些手机麻将应用的开发是如何实现的呢?接下来,我们就来一起探究一下手机麻将开发的技术路线。一、前置条件:软件开发与运...

“打开手机,畅玩麻将!”这是如今很多智能手机用户喜欢做的事情。随着网络技术的不断发展和普及,手机麻将已经成为了大众消遣娱乐的首选之一。那么,这些手机麻将应用的开发是如何实现的呢?接下来,我们就来一起探究一下手机麻将开发的技术路线。

“打开手机,畅玩麻将!——探究手机麻将开发的技术路线”

一、前置条件:软件开发与运维环境配置

在进行手机麻将应用的开发之前,我们需要先进行开发环境和运维环境的配置。具体来说,这包括:

1.开发环境的配置:一台配置高、性能好、体验优秀的开发机可以让我们在编写代码时游刃有余。

2.运维环境的配置:服务器、数据库、CDN等等。如果用户量不大,我们可以选择一定配置的云主机,以及高效的数据库来支持我们的应用运行。

II、技术路线:应用程序的实现方法

在配置好服务端环境后,我们就可以开始进行应用程序的开发了。具体的技术路线包括:

1.语言选择:安卓麻将游戏的开发一般选择Java作为主要编写语言,而iOS麻将游戏开发则使用Swift或Objective-C等编程语言。

2.数据交互:应用程序的底层是网络请求,因此需要使用网络请求框架完成数据的传输。而解析则可以使用Gson、Fastjson或者Jackson等JSON 解析库。通常,麻将游戏需要实现实时交流,因此需要使用WebSocket来实现前后端实时交互。

3.游戏界面的实现:游戏界面开发需要专门的游戏引擎。例如,安卓麻将游戏的开发中广泛使用的就是Cocos2dx游戏引擎。

4.数据存储:在开发麻将游戏应用时,需要同时考虑服务器端的数据存储与客户端的存储。尤其是在线上运营时则范围更加广泛,因此也可以进行多地域部署,让数据能在全球范围内进行分布式存储。

5.用户反馈与分析:用户反馈对于软件开发过程来说至关重要。开发者可通过嵌入反馈窗口,让用户在使用过程中留下评价、建议和意见,以便开发团队根据用户反馈来进行迭代优化。

这就是麻将游戏开发的主要技术路线。

III、维护后实施:应对服务器大量请求

在应用程序开发完成后,为了能让用户享受畅玩的体验,我们还需要考虑如何应对大量的请求及进行后期运维。在此有以下几点需要注意:

1.加大服务器带宽:服务器充足的带宽可以保证大量在线玩家之间流畅地进行游戏服务。

2.服务器高并发:提升服务器高并发性能,从而保证服务器稳定并能够承受大量请求。

3.定期检查服务器健康:检查服务器的健康状态,发现异常情况提前组织处理。

结语

麻将游戏是一项受众较广的游戏应用,现如今大量的麻将游戏应用已经产生。而通过以上分析,我们也可见到市面上可分为初级、中级、高级游戏,各有特色,同时制作技术路线也有一些相通的程序。在手机麻将游戏市场上,只有根据市场需求、加强运营、保证服务稳定性,才能给用户提供最好的使用体验,也才能在市场上立于不败之地。

  • 原标题:“打开手机,畅玩麻将!——探究手机麻将开发的技术路线”

  • 本文链接:https://qipaikaifa.cn/zxzx/255070.html

  • 本文由深圳中天华智网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与中天华智网联系删除。
  • 微信二维码

    ZTHZ2028

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:157-1842-0347


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部